X

Cast & Crew

Written By

Ed Alan
writer

Cast

Alice Orr-Ewing
Laura Milton
Joe Doyle
Father Marconi (Michael)
Peter Mensah
Archangel Michael
Brian Caspe
Dr. Laurent
James Faulkner
Cardinal Vincini
Spencer Wilding
Beast of the Ground
Andrea Scarduzio
Dr. Andre Russo
Ilaria Antonello
Shroud Tour Guide #1
Pavel Kríz
Bishop Bustamante
Jiri Vales
Antonio's Father
Jim High
Mammon
Thoriq Fadlí
Five-Year-Old Michael
Mario Macicák
Hell Zombie #1
Tereza Najmanová
Antonio's Mother
Danielle Gelson
Shroud Tour Guide #2
Sam Doyle
News Reporter
Sofia Sousa
Pregnant Lady
Tim Bruce
Voice-Over Artist
Jan Arnost
Security Guard
Matous Brichcin
Security Guard

Produced By

Ed Alan
producer
Afsaneh Baker
co-producer
Ron Baker
co-producer
Michael Emerson
executive producer
Vaclav Mottl
executive producer
Mike Sears
executive producer
Kevan Van Thompson
executive producer

Cinematography

Sound

Petr Cechák
sound mixer
Gonzalo Espinoza
sound: Foley Supervisor
Johannes Kippelt
adr recordist
David Kitchens
foley artist
Jackson Kitchens
foley mixer
Frantisek Sec
production sound mixer: 2nd unit
Martin Svojger
boom operator
Ben Zarai
re-recording mixer

Casting Director

Production Design

Art Direction

Set Design

Petr Zuza
Set Decorator

Makeup

Charlie Bluett
special makeup effects artists: Millennium FX
Michael Brooker
foam technician: Millennium FX
Joe Browning
art finisher: Millennium FX
Rebecca Butterworth
key special makeup effects artist: Millennium FX
Gayle Cooper
foam technician/art finisher: Millennium FX
Peter Cooper
concept artist: Millennium FX
Helena Curry
art finisher: Millennium FX
Anthony Davies
sculptor: Millennium FX
Niki De Jong
art finisher: Millennium FX
Hazel Fearnley
silicone technician: Millennium FX
Helen Flynn
silicone technician: Millennium FX
Rachel Gannon
fabricator: Millennium FX
Rachel Gatt
project assistant: Millennium FX
Claire Golby
mould technician: Millennium FX
Christopher Goodman
concept artist: Millennium FX
Neill Gorton
creature effects designer: Millennium FX / special makeup effects designer: Millennium FX
Amber Hertzberg
silicone technician: Millennium FX
Bethan Hollington
special makeup effects artists: Millennium FX
Laura Howard
art finisher: Millennium FX
Reza Karim
special makeup effects artists: Millennium FX
Noel Kellett
mould technician: Millennium FX
Morgan Kimber
special makeup effects artists: Millennium FX
Karolina Kluzniak
special makeup effects artists: Millennium FX
Magda Kulig
special makeup effects artists: Millennium FX
Cara Lanning
mould technician: Millennium FX
Penny Latter
fabricator: Millennium FX
Chris Lyons
special effects teeth
Matthew MacMurray
animatronic engineer: Millennium FX
Sara Matos
mould technician: Millennium FX
Rob Mayor
creature effects designer: Millennium FX / special makeup effects designer: Millennium FX
Andrea McDonald
makeup designer
Jon Moore
special makeup effects artists: Millennium FX
Anthony Parker
sculptor: Millennium FX
Gary Pollard
sculptor: Millennium FX
Tim Quinton
mould technician: Millennium FX
Josef Rarach
special makeup effects artists: Millennium FX
Martin Rezard
sculptor: Millennium FX
Darren Robinson
art finisher: Millennium FX / sculptor: Millennium FX
Michael Rosati
art finisher: Millennium FX
Sharna Rothwell
special makeup effects artists: Millennium FX
Rogier Samuels
special makeup effects artists: Millennium FX
Charlene Sant
art finisher: Millennium FX
Martina Skokova
administrator: Millennium FX
Harvey Smith
silicone technician: Millennium FX
Jody Stanton
mould technician: Millennium FX
Hildegunn Strømseng
foam technician/art finisher: Millennium FX
Vlad Taupesh
special makeup effects artists: Millennium FX
Thomas Tuohey
silicone technician: Millennium FX
Nick Tyrrell
mould technician: Millennium FX
Cliff Wallace
concept artist: Millennium FX
Fiona Walsh
special makeup effects artists: Millennium FX
Kate Walshe
special makeup and creature effects producer: Millennium FX
Olivia Whitaker
mould technician: Millennium FX
Cunnington Will
silicone technician: Millennium FX

Special Effects

James Kernot
special effects mold technician: Millennium FX
Martin Pryca
special effects supervisor

Visual Effects

Li Li Chew
visual effects coordinator: Flystudio
Lung Kye Chin
digital compositor
Stoycho Dimitrov
digital compositor
Nikolay Gerjikov
digital compositor
Ivan Grozev
digital compositor
Volker Heisterberg
FX Artist: Troll VFX
Khai Ming Hoh
digital compositor: Flystudio
Ari Huuskonen
digital compositor
Mikko Hyyti
digital compositor
Michal Krecek
visual effects supervisor
Joseph J. Lawson
digital compositor
Joseph James Lawson
digital compositor
Shahrir Lim
lead compositor: Flystudio
Woh Yew Lim
digital compositor: Flystudio
Mikko Monto
3d artist
Terence Neoh
Visual Effects Supervisor: Flystudio
Edoardo Ottone
digital compositor
Filip Popov
digital compositor: Troll Vfx
Derek Serra
visual effects artist
Andrea Shaffer
visual effects producer
Chris Simmons
compositor
Lee Stringer
visual effects supervisor
Jaywen Teh
digital compositor
Meng Hee Wee
visual effects producer
Lewis Niven
visual effects artist

Assistant Director

Kristyna Klozarova
second assistant director
Frantisek Rezek
first assistant director
Katerina Safrankova
second second assistant director

Production Management

Dan Kuska
unit manager
Trevor McCann
post-production supervisor
Pavel Voracek
unit production manager

Art Department

Ondrej Chmel
art department coordinator
Viktor Höschl
concept artist
Petr Mazura
property master
Eliska Ourednickova
assistant art director
Mimi Violette
graphic designer
Evan Yarbrough
storyboard artist

Stunts

Jan Arnost
stunt double: Father Marconi Michael
Jan Blahák
stunt performer
Jakub Bobuski
stunt performer
Marek Brichcin
stunt performer
Josef Jelínek
stunt performer
Tomas Karel
stunt performer
Miroslav Lhotka
stunt performer
David Listvan
stunt coordinator
Martin Matejcik
stunt performer
Petr Prochazka
stunt performer
Dominik Sourek
stunt performer

Other

Karen Cifarelli
special thanks

Music Department

Klaus Badelt
score producer
Nathalie Bonin
featured violinist / midi orchestration and programming / strings
Michael Firmont
musician: guitar
Lars Hempel
additional music
David Kudell
additional music
Jasmine Mills
score mix assistant
Andres Montero
orchestrator
Andrew John Napier
guitar: title song
Eva Reistad
score mixer
Tineke Roseboom
musician: vocalist
Cali Wang
synth designer

Casting Department

Barbora Jánová
casting associate
David Stejskal
casting: Czech Republic

Costume Department

Katerina Polanska
costume supervisor
Vendy Vosatkova
set costumer

Camera Department

Jan Ciboch
assistant camera
Ondrej Kos
First Assistant A camera
Tomas Pecold
gimbal operator
David Ruzicka
b camera/steadicam
David Vacek
key grip
Simona Weisslechner
first assistant camera

Location Management

Tereza Chuchvalcova
assistant location manager
Kristyna Hanusova
location manager
Movie title data and credits provided by
IMDb logo